thili saaru recipe | karnataka style instant tomato rasam | dal rasam with step by step photo and video recipe. lentil is used for many south indian dishes like sambar and rasam recipes. the most common recipes are sambar which is mainly made with a choice of vegetables, lentil and specifically blended spice powder. yet there are lentil-based rasam recipes and thili saaru recipe is one such simple and instant rasam recipes.

i have posted quite a few rasam recipes which are generally a combination of spices and lentil and has its own taste and fan following. yet this recipe post of thili saaru has its uniqueness and taste without any spices added to it. the watery consistent of lentil extract is spiced with herbs like ginger, cumin and coriander leaves which gives the necessary flavour and taste to it. basically the rasam is made if something light is required or to cure if have digestion problems. i personally make it when i run out of options and i feel lazy to make something fancy. also compared to other dal recipes, the consistency is very thin and hence it has to be sharp with its taste and hence add a generous amount of ginger and green chillies.

anyway, before wrapping up the recipe post of thili saaru recipe, some tips, suggestions and variations. firstly, as i mentioned earlier the consistency is key to this recipe and has to be watery. do not even try to match the consistency of traditional dal recipes which is thick in nature. secondly, the recipe is not just limited as a side dish to steamed rice and can also be served as soup as an appetiser. particularly if you have indigestion or stomach related problems, you can serve it as soup to recover. lastly, do not add the lemon juice when the rasam is on stove and boiling. add it only when you have turned off the heat and also about to come to boiling temperature.

Ingredients

for thili saaru pudi:

  • 1 tsp oil
  • 1 tbsp coriander seeds
  • 1 tbsp cumin / jeera
  • ¼ tsp methi / fenugreek
  • ½ tsp pepper
  • ¼ tsp mustard
  • 3 dried red chilli
  • few curry leaves

for pressure cooking:

  • ½ cup toor dal, rinsed
  • 1 tomato, finely chopped
  • ¼ tsp turmeric
  • few curry leaves
  • 1 tsp oil
  • 2 cup water

other ingredients:

  • 2 tbsp oil
  • ½ tsp mustard
  • 1 tsp cumin / jeera
  • pinch hing / asafoetida
  • 1 dried red chilli
  • few curry leaves
  • 1 cup tamarind extract
  • ¼ tsp turmeric
  • 1 tsp jaggery
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 2 tbsp coriander, finely chopped

Instructions

  • firstly, prepare masala powder by heating 1 tsp oil.

  • roast1 tbsp coriander seeds, 1 tbsp cumin, ¼ tsp methi, ½ tsp pepper and ¼ tsp mustard.

  • also, add 3 dried red chilli and few curry leaves.

  • roast on low flame until the spices turn aromatic.

  • cool completely and blend to a fine powder. keep aside.

  • in a pressure cooker take ½ cup toor dal, 1 tomato,¼ tsp turmeric, few curry leaves, 1 tsp oil and 2 cup water.

  • pressure cook for 5 whistles or until dal is cooked well.

  • once the pressure is released, whisk and mash the dal smooth.

  • also, add 4 cups water and prepare a watery consistency dal. keep aside.

  • in a large kadai heat2 tbsp oil and splutter ½ tsp mustard, 1 tsp cumin, pinch hing, 1 dried red chilli and few curry leaves.

  • add1 cup tamarind extract, ¼ tsp turmeric, 1 tsp jaggery and 1 tsp salt.

  • cover and boil for 10 minutes or until tamarind extract are cooked well.

  • further, add prepared dal and mixture mix.

  • add in prepared thili saaru pudi and mix well adjusting consistency as required.

  • boil for 3 minutes or until flavours is absorbed well.

  • now add 2 tbsp coriander and mix well.

  • finally, enjoy thili saaru with hot steamed rice and ghee.

notes:

  • firstly, make sure the saaru consistency is watery.
  • also, you can prepare saaru pudi in bulk and store in an airtight container.
  • additionally, do not over boil saaru after adding saaru pudi as it loses flavour.
  • finally, thili saaru recipe tastes great when prepared spicy and watery.
